Tennessee SB2671 mandates insurance coverage for vehicles used by faith-based organizations for community service.
Tennessee SB2671, known as the "Community Faith Transportation and Service Protection Act," requires private insurance providers to offer coverage to faith-based organizations for vehicles used in community service. This includes vehicles operated by partner nonprofit organizations. The coverage must be for bodily injury and property damage, with minimum limits of $1,000,000 and $250,000, respectively. Insurers cannot deny coverage, exclude nonprofit use, or cancel policies due to community service activities.
